Australia’s advertising self-regulation system is designed to regulate commercial marketing and advertising of products and services. Ad Standards does not handle complaints about political advertising. Political advertising is advertising that attempts to influence or comment on political matter. What is political matter? Jul 1, 2021 · Abstract. In a democracy, political advertising should offer truthful information so voters can make informed decisions about candidates. Given changes in political advertising (digital media, regulations), voters may not have the requisite political advertising literacy to critically scrutinize and evaluate political messages, leading them to be persuaded by false advertisements. For a political party to campaign at a larger scale or statewide — which can typically include social media and digital media calling, messaging and designing strategies — it can go anywhere …Political ads have little persuasive power. In a new Yale co-led study focusing the 2016 presidential campaign, television ads were found to have virtually no influence on how people plan to vote.
